A Moment of Mindfulness: Weekly Yoga at Chestnut View

At Chestnut View Care Home, promoting wellbeing through movement and mindfulness is an important part of daily life – and today was no exception, as residents gathered in the lounge for their much-loved weekly yoga session.

Led by Angella, a local yoga teacher known across Haslemere for her community-based sessions at the Hasleway Community Hub, as well as other local venues. She brings a familiar and welcome presence to Chestnut View, and her sessions are always eagerly anticipated by residents who enjoy keeping active in a gentle and supportive way. Unsurprisingly the class brought a calming and uplifting energy to the home. 

The group focused on a series of light stretches, mindful breathing, and seated poses designed to improve flexibility, support mobility, and encourage relaxation. The atmosphere was one of peaceful concentration and shared positivity, with residents appreciating both the physical and emotional benefits of the session.
